I am sorting tonight's blip whilst listening to music by a group called Tinariwen, a North African ,Tuareg, band that plays what is known as desert blues.  I bought their original CD some time ago and was very impressed but have not played it or even  thought about them for a few years. I don't know what made me think of them this evening but right now Spotify is doing a grand job reintroducing us.
